**[Managers Only] FY Next — Headcount Plan, Orveth Group**

Board summary. Net growth: +34 roles, concentrated in the Dunhallow engineering hub. Support functions flat. Attrition assumption: 11%. Hiring freeze lifts in Q1 for approved requisitions only; contractor conversions count against the cap. Regional splits pending final budget sign-off. Do not share figures outside this group. The plan's underlying commercial rationale is noted below.

management briefing: Project Fenion slips by one quarter because of the supplier delay.

[ ] Verify Hollowfen zero-downtime migration: expand phase deployed, dual-writes confirmed, backfill complete before contract phase. Support: old clients stay functional during the window; no user action needed. If tickets mention missing order history, escalate to the Wrenmoor data crew immediately. The migration build token is noted below for your reference.

session token of kahag-bawip = htk6_729d08

# Pagination config — Lanternfish Public API
#
# Welcome aboard. All list endpoints are cursor-paginated; offset params
# were removed in v3. PAGE_SIZE_DEFAULT=25 and PAGE_SIZE_MAX=100 are hard
# caps enforced at the gateway, not per-route. Cursors are opaque — never
# parse them client-side or in tests. Raising PAGE_SIZE_MAX needs a perf
# review first. Cursors are signed before leaving the service, and the
# signing secret is set on the line directly below.

vault entry, yagef-bahop: COURIER_KEY29=5cc62eb51255862256337c33c5be9

Log compaction in the Copperline queue runs on a schedule owned by the Threadneedle team, and every compaction cycle is tied to the broker build that executed it. For provenance, we record which build performed each compaction pass so we can audit retention behavior after the fact. When reviewing a compaction-related incident at the sync, start from the broker build noted below.

build token for tajeg-bajep: htk14_409ba9df6b8acb